第二十集:设计时如何创建控件数组

1、控件介绍:内部控件、ActiveX控件、第三方控件

2、控件的命名:约定(字母开头、只有字母数字下划线不能有标点空格、不能超过40个)  建议(命名时间、指明控件类型)

3、控件值:说明、具体

4、控件数组:意义(可读性,代码量小,可动态加载控件)、设计时创建、运行时创建;背景运行的控件(Timer和数据存取控件)

第二十一集:运行时加载控件数组

1、Enabled(可不可用)和Visible(可不可见)属性

2、输入焦点的顺序(TabIndex 属性、TabStop属性)

3、定位属性:Top Left Width Height

第二十二集:

1、Picture Box容器对象

图像的装入:设计时、运行时LoadPicture()、loadResPicture()

2、Commanon:命令按钮

在程序执行时,有多种方法可以选中Commanon:用鼠标单击按钮、按Tab键把焦点移到相应按钮上,然后按Space键或Enter键选中该按钮

第二十三集:

1、Frame容器对象,可以放其他控件,主要放选项框和复选框,同一组选项框是互斥的,复选框不会

2、tomer控件(按毫秒来定)

3、listbox:列表框

4、combobox:组合框,是由一个文本输入控件和一个下拉菜单组成的

5、optionalBox:选项框

第二十四集:

1、CheckBook复选框:成组出现,同组不会互相排至

风格:style Value=VBCheeked

2、滚动条:Hscrollbar和vscroolbar,通过value改变大小

事件:Change和Scroll

3、DriverListBox,DirListBox,FileListBox

属性:Path、Pattern

4、shape、Ole

第二十五集:控件的问题

1、键盘处理与SendKeys方法

参数:keyascii as interger

2、输入的有效性和验证

Vailidatuon:指定输入的内容

3、鼠标的处理和拖拽

Drag方法,dragover,dragdrop事件

自动拖拽:dragmode调整

Dragover:可以判断是否离开文本框